Rumored Specifications: What Powers the Oppo Reno 14 5G?

Okay, let's move on to the juicy stuff: the specifications! This is where things get really interesting. While Oppo hasn't officially confirmed anything yet, the rumor mill is churning out some exciting possibilities for the Reno 14 5G. Let's break down the key areas:

  • Processor: The heart of any smartphone is its processor. For the Reno 14 5G, we're expecting a powerful mid-range chipset, possibly from Qualcomm's Snapdragon 7 series or MediaTek's Dimensity series. These chipsets offer excellent performance for everyday tasks, gaming, and multitasking, while also being energy-efficient. A Snapdragon 778G+ or a Dimensity 8100 could be potential contenders. The choice of processor will significantly impact the phone's overall performance and user experience. We need a chip that can handle demanding apps and games without overheating or draining the battery too quickly.
  • Display: Get ready for a stunning visual experience! Rumors suggest the Reno 14 5G will feature a vibrant AMOLED display with a high refresh rate (likely 90Hz or even 120Hz). This will result in smoother scrolling, more fluid animations, and an overall more responsive feel. Expect a resolution of at least Full HD+ for sharp and detailed visuals. The display size will probably be around 6.4 to 6.6 inches, striking a balance between comfortable one-handed use and immersive viewing. A bright and colorful display is essential for enjoying multimedia content, browsing the web, and playing games. Oppo is known for its high-quality displays, so we have high expectations for the Reno 14 5G.
  • Camera: Oppo is renowned for its camera technology, and the Reno 14 5G is expected to continue this trend. Leaks point towards a versatile triple-lens or even quad-lens setup on the rear. The primary sensor could be a high-resolution sensor (perhaps 64MP or even 108MP) for capturing detailed photos in various lighting conditions. An ultrawide lens will allow you to capture expansive landscapes and group shots, while a macro lens will let you get up close and personal with tiny subjects. A dedicated depth sensor or telephoto lens might also be included for improved portrait mode and zoom capabilities. On the front, expect a high-resolution selfie camera for capturing stunning self-portraits and video calls. Computational photography will also play a key role, with AI-powered features like scene recognition, night mode, and portrait enhancements. A good camera system is a must-have for any modern smartphone, and the Reno 14 5G will need to deliver excellent image quality to compete with other phones in its class.
  • RAM and Storage: To ensure smooth multitasking and ample storage for your apps, photos, and videos, the Reno 14 5G will likely offer multiple RAM and storage configurations. Expect options like 8GB or 12GB of RAM, and 128GB or 256GB of internal storage. Some models might even offer a microSD card slot for expandable storage. More RAM means you can run more apps simultaneously without experiencing lag or slowdowns. Ample storage is essential for storing all your files and media without having to worry about running out of space.
  • Battery: A long-lasting battery is crucial for getting through the day without needing to constantly recharge your phone. The Reno 14 5G is expected to pack a battery with a capacity of at least 4500mAh, possibly even 5000mAh. This should provide enough juice for a full day of moderate to heavy use. Oppo's SuperVOOC fast charging technology will also likely be supported, allowing you to quickly replenish the battery in a matter of minutes. Fast charging is a game-changer, especially when you're in a hurry and need to top up your battery quickly. A combination of a large battery and fast charging will ensure that the Reno 14 5G can keep up with your busy lifestyle.
  • Connectivity: As the name suggests, the Reno 14 5G will, of course, support 5G connectivity for blazing-fast download and upload speeds. Other connectivity features will include Wi-Fi 6, Bluetooth 5.2, NFC, and a USB-C port. 5G connectivity is becoming increasingly important as networks continue to expand and improve. With 5G, you can enjoy faster downloads, smoother streaming, and lower latency for online gaming. Wi-Fi 6 offers improved Wi-Fi performance compared to older standards, while Bluetooth 5.2 provides a more stable and efficient connection for wireless accessories. NFC allows you to make contactless payments and quickly pair with other devices. A USB-C port is the standard for charging and data transfer.

Software and User Interface

The Oppo Reno 14 5G will almost certainly run on Oppo's ColorOS, which is based on the latest version of Android. ColorOS is known for its customization options, user-friendly interface, and a wide range of features. Expect features like a system-wide dark mode, enhanced privacy controls, and various performance optimizations. Oppo also provides regular software updates to keep its phones secure and up-to-date with the latest features.
